Hi ! I was wondering what the function/intended function is of each of these default users: toor -- I can see this is a different version of root, except with a bourne-shell login; but can I get rid of it if I do not use it? Is it needed for anything? operator -- what does this run? what is it intended for? games -- what is this for? if I don't have any games on my system, do I need this user? news, uucp -- as with 'games' above for these... xten -- what is X-10? I don't think I'm running this...? As a related question, can anyone tell me for sure if it's ok to change the login shell for root? I am used to using bash, so I'd like to use that; however, is there anything that depends on root being /bin/csh? Thanks!
